A look at some of the major concerts and events taking place this holiday weekend in UAE
Music lovers in the UAE are in for a treat this Eid-Al-Fitr, with a vibrant line-up of concerts and live events scheduled across the country. From iconic Arab pop stars to international music legends like Sting and family-friendly performances, there’s something for everyone to enjoy during the festive break.
While the exact date of Eid-Al Fitr will be confirmed closer to the end of Ramadan, the week ahead is already shaping up to be a cultural highlight.
Here’s a look at some of the major events and performances taking place during the holiday season.
When: March 31
Who: Ebi
Here's your chance to witness Persian pop legend Ebi live at the Dubai Opera. From stirring ballads to high-energy anthems, his Pooste Shir Tour is a journey through decades of timeless music and unmatched stage presence. Ebi, often hailed as the voice of a generation, has gifted fans with a treasure trove of timeless hits over his five-decade career. From the soulful “Shab” and the romantic “Navazesh” to the patriotic anthem “Khalij,” his songs have become anthems of love, longing, and identity.

Legendary British artist and 17-time Grammy Award winner Sting is heading to Abu Dhabi as part of his STING 3.0 World Tour. Set to perform at the Etihad Arena, the music icon will deliver a powerful blend of greatest hits and hidden gems from his storied career. Joined by longtime guitarist Dominic Miller and drummer Chris Maas, Sting promises a fresh, high-energy reinterpretation of his timeless catalog—bridging his iconic days with The Police and his jazz-tinged solo work. Following rave reviews across Europe and North America, the STING 3.0 tour is lauded for its intimacy, innovation, and Sting’s unmatched stage presence. Fans in Abu Dhabi will also get a live taste of his latest single, “I Wrote Your Name (Upon My Heart),” his soulful new track.
Arabic pop legend Amr Diab and global Afro House sensation Adam Port—of the famed Keinemusik collective—are joining forces for an epic night of music in the UAE. Set to electrify Abu Dhabi’s Etihad Park on Yas Island, the one-night-only event will feature individual sets from both chart-topping artists, blending Diab’s signature Arabic pop with Port’s genre-defying beats. Fresh off their dominance on Anghami and a massive digital following, the two icons promise an unforgettable experience under the stars, uniting fans across cultures and sounds.
